Welcome to GMBN Racing! This channel is where you’ll be able to find all the action from the biggest mountain bike races of the year!
GMBN will be bringing you the highlights from the UCI Enduro, Downhill, and Cross Country World Cups, as well as content and news from all the biggest races. You can expect exclusive race previews, interviews with all of your favourite racers and personalities, bike checks, pit checks, track walk action, and more! Right here on GMBN Racing.
